What is the eligibility to get admission in Mahamaya Chameli Devi Degree College Educational Hub for UG/PG courses?
| Courses | Eligibility |
|---|---|
| B.A. | Candidate must have passed 10+2 or equivalent examination from a recognised school/board. |
| B.Com | Candidate must have passed 10+2 or equivalent examination from a recognised school/board. |

Students are not required to pay an tuition fee at HU Berlin. However, each semester they need to pay a semester fee worth EUR 355 (INR 39.9 K). The fee covers administrative costs, student union services, and public transport ticket costs at the university.
